Reliability issues

58,000 miles - here’s the issues: Replaced the water pump four times. Replaced humidity sensor. Replaced transmission heater. Replaced fuel pressure sensor. Replaced radio system twice. AC Freon is R1234vf, won’t cool below 44 degrees at center stack. Radio has no on/off button. Very annoying, can only turn volume down when turning car off or it blares when you start the car. Luckily all of this was covered under original factory warranty or two extended warranties. Spent thousands on extended warranties to cover thousands of repairs. No confidence on traveling cross country with water pump issues. All service and repairs have been done by Dodge dealers.

best version of the Grand Cherokee in 2016.

This my 5th and best Grand Cherokee. I ordered this one with the diesel engine and love it. We get 28 to 30MPG on the highway and almost as much in city. Range is 600 to 700 miles. I have the Overland Summit model. If I had a negative I'd say the sound system is not up to pay. The U Connect system is very intuitive however.

I always wanted a Jeep

I enjoy the vehicle. It is the Overland model with the High-Altitude trim package. Very comfortable. Full size spare tire non-visible under the cargo area. Drawbacks: 1. It is like driving a computer. For an old guy (78) like me it took a lot of learning. My 12-year-old Grandson helped me out. 2. The consul is small with nowhere to set things down. 2 cup holders that fill up with stuff for lack of other places to put things. Nowhere to hang a trash bag. There are three storage areas: the usual glove box and two under the arm rest built into the consul which are very difficult to use when underway. Bottom Line: I love my Jeep.
